#2d2901 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#2d2901 is composed of 17.6% red, 16.1% green and 0.4%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 8.9% magenta, 97.8% yellow and 82.4% black. It has a hue angle of 54.5 degrees, a saturation of 95.7% and a lightness of 9%. #2d2901 color hex could be obtained by blending #5a5202 with #000000. Closest websafe color is: #333300.

#2d2901 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#2d2901 has RGB values of R:45, G:41, B:1 and CMYK values of C:0, M:0.09, Y:0.98, K:0.82. Its decimal value is 2959617.
